What is a COPE therapy?

COPE stands for "creating options and perspectives for everyday," and is used to help adolescents think through their problems without overracting.

What is the purpose of therapy?

The purpose of therapy is many fold. Your counselor can give you emotional support and advice, and can teach you how to cope with the stress you experience. He or she can mediate family or relationship conflicts. Many people who decide to go into therapy do so because they are experiencing a great deal of emotional pain, depression, or anxiety, and they feel overwhelmed. Therapy can help you identify the things in your life you can change to improve your sense of peace, well-being and self-esteem.
